In Sylhet on Monday, the second One-Day International of the three-match series between Bangladesh and Ireland was called off due to heavy rain.

Mushfiqur Rahim, Litton Das, and Nazmul Hossain Shanto by outstanding batting performance as Bangladesh batted first and scored 349/6, it's Bangladesh highest total in ODIs.

In the process, Mushfiqur smashed a century off just 60 balls— quickest century for Bangladesh, breaking Shakib Al Hasan’s record of scoring a century off 63 balls which was set in 2009 against Zimbabwe in Harare.

However, Bangladesh's joy of recording their best ODI total was unable to bring more joyous occasion as the rain denied Ireland the chance to take the field.

The rain came in after the first innings and showed no sign of stopping, resulting in the match being called off around 8:30 p.m. local time.

Bangladesh won the first match by 183 runs, their biggest win by the margin of runs.

The third and final match of the ODI series will be played on March 23rd at the same venue. After the ODI series, the teams will face each other in a three-match T20I series in Chattogram, followed by a solitary Test in Dhaka on March 8th.
